furor epilepticus fu·ror ep·i·lep·ti·cus (fy&oobreve;r'ôr' ěp'ə-lěp'tĭ-kəs, fy&oobreve;r'ər)
n.
The sudden unprovoked attacks of intense anger and violence to which individuals with psychomotor epilepsy are occasionally subject.
